Morning All,

The left side of my dash has no illumination with my B7610 Kubota. Does anyone know if there is a seperate fuse for each side or is it more likely that I have a bulb/s out?

Hagman
 
   / Dash Lights #2  
I would suspect that a trace lead for that side is cracked and broken. Or the bulb. Could be a funky socket as well. These tractors have a good amount of vibration that could crack the PC board that the lamps and instruments are mounted on.
